3SQN members took some time out during Ex Bersama Lima 05 to visit St Joseph’s Home in Penang to deliver some books, toys, clothes and other items as a goodwill gesture.

Space was provided on transporting aircraft, and time was dedicated to ensuring the local children received the gifts during the deployment to Malaysia in September.
